Nissan Motor India domestic sales surge 98 pct MoM in March 2026

| @indiablooms | Apr 03, 2026, at 04:38 pm

Automobile major Nissan Motor India Pvt. Ltd. (NMIPL) delivered a robust performance in March 2026, recording a cumulative sale of 10,388 units.

Domestic wholesale stood at 4,408 units, recording highest ever monthly domestic wholesale in last 5 years.

Registered a robust 98% growth compared to February 2026 with domestic wholesales. Exports contributed 5,980 units during the month of March 2026.

The strong domestic performance was supported by the commencement of customer deliveries of the all-new Nissan GRAVITE, which has received huge positive response from customers across India. The start of GRAVITE deliveries marks an important milestone for Nissan in India, further strengthening the company’s product momentum alongside the continued performance of the Nissan Magnite.

Nissan Motor India’s March performance reflects the company’s strengthening position in the market, supported by a growing product portfolio, improving customer traction, and a steadily expanding network presence. With the Nissan Magnite continuing its strong run and the all-new Nissan GRAVITE now reaching customers, Nissan is entering its next phase of growth in India.
